Cybersecurity Threats in 2025: Top Risks Facing Businesses

By IDEA Team | June 19, 2026 | 2 min read | 10 views

Introduction

Cybersecurity threats are becoming increasingly sophisticated, targeting businesses with advanced tactics and techniques. As we enter 2025, it's essential to understand the top cybersecurity threats facing businesses and take proactive measures to mitigate these risks.

Top Cybersecurity Threats in 2025

  1. Ransomware Attacks
  2. Ransomware attacks have been on the rise in recent years, with hackers demanding payment in exchange for restoring access to compromised data. In 2025, we can expect to see more sophisticated ransomware attacks, targeting critical infrastructure and business operations.

  3. Phishing and Social Engineering
  4. Phishing and social engineering attacks continue to be a significant threat to businesses, with hackers using psychological manipulation to trick employees into divulging sensitive information or installing malware.

  5. Advanced Persistent Threats (APTs)
  6. APTs involve sophisticated, targeted attacks by nation-state actors or organized crime groups. In 2025, we can expect to see more APTs aimed at business leaders and executives, using advanced tactics such as spear phishing and zero-day exploits.

  7. Cloud Security Risks
  8. As more businesses move to the cloud, cloud security risks are becoming increasingly significant. In 2025, we can expect to see more cloud-based attacks, targeting vulnerabilities in cloud infrastructure and services.

  9. Internet of Things (IoT) Security Risks
  10. The IoT is becoming increasingly connected, with millions of devices being added to the internet every year. In 2025, we can expect to see more IoT-based attacks, targeting vulnerabilities in connected devices and systems.
